Role
What you would be doing
  • Maintains housekeeping requirements of the application area include prime coat area
  • Sets, monitors, and adjusts computer control screens at the point of application
  • Filters paint and checks for dirt particles, bubbles and flow
  • Handles hazardous materials including storage, labeling and transportation.
  • Records information on paint color supplier, batch number and quantities consumed
  • Checks coating wet film and makes required adjustments
  • Supports the preparation and mixing of paint drums as well as cleaning of pans.
  • Monitors roll speed and amperage for all rolls at the coater
  • Operates a forklift and power jack
  • Installs and removes coating rolls, mixers, pumps and hoses at all coating stations

Company
Overview
Founded 1947
Year Established
The company traces its roots back to 1947, marking nearly eight decades in the exterior building products space.
Revenue $1B-$5B
Annual Revenues
Annual revenues are estimated to be between $1 billion and $5 billion, reflecting significant market presence.
  • Originally focused on vinyl siding, the company has expanded into composite cladding, windows, patio doors, and metal trim products under brands like Gentek®, ASCEND®, Alpine®, and Preservation®.
  • With operations across North America, it supplies both residential and commercial multi-family projects.
  • It builds on partnerships with logistics and AI-forecasting platforms (Ryder for delivery tracking, Palantir for demand forecasting) and proprietary quoting tools (WindowExpress, Customer Portal) to streamline ordering and distribution.
  • Typical projects include new-build communities, multi-family developments, remodeling jobs, and architect-led residential or commercial builds seeking durable, energy-efficient cladding and fenestration.
  • Its sector specialisms span residential, commercial, and multifamily exterior building materials, with expertise in siding, cladding systems, windows, doors, and metal components.
  • Noteworthy is its ASCEND® composite cladding brand—offering wood-look aesthetics with low maintenance—and its integration of digital forecasting and real-time delivery tracking that support faster lead times.
